Epidemic Analyzer: an intelligent query processor and health support model accepts Layman health information as input and tells the Layman about the percentage of chance for him/her to have an epidemic. This paper is an approach towards integrating knowledge acquisition and reasoning in Web based Epidemic Analysis. The information about allergic medicines for the patient, the environment which the patient resides, list of recently affected diseases is always useful in proper diagnosis of an epidemic. Immediate notification of possible emergency and health artifacts to nearest and possible communication with the personal medical assistant via medical language are always helpful in disease diagnosis at right time. We take the advantage of distributed space architecture and semantic web to achieve these goals. © 2010 Springer-Verlag.
